Registered Nurse
Provide nursing care to obstetrical patients during labor and delivery. Assist with high-risk deliveries and maintain patient safety. Monitor fetal heart rates and maternal vital signs. Administer medications and IV fluids as prescribed. Provide education and support to families regarding childbirth and newborn care. Assist with postpartum recovery and education for new parents. Communicate effectively with healthcare team members regarding patient status.
Participate in emergency procedures as necessary. Maintain a clean and organized work environment. Adhere to infection control protocols. Assist in the triage of obstetrical patients as needed. Support breastfeeding and lactation education. Float to Mother/Baby based on staffing needs. Recognize and respond to complications during labor and delivery. Encourage patient autonomy and shared decision-making in care. Manage documentation accurately in the patient's chart.
Work collaboratively with interdisciplinary team members. Provide compassionate care to patients and families throughout the childbirth process.
